技术文摘
程序员,该学习Ruby啦
程序员,该学习Ruby啦
在当今快速发展的编程世界中,各种编程语言层出不穷。对于程序员来说,不断学习新的语言是提升自身技能和拓展职业发展的重要途径。而Ruby,就是一门值得程序员深入学习的优秀编程语言。
Ruby以其简洁、优雅的语法而闻名。它的代码读起来就像是自然语言一样流畅,大大降低了编程的难度和复杂度。与其他一些语言相比,Ruby的代码更加清晰易懂,即使是初学者也能较快上手。例如,在实现一些常见的功能时,Ruby可能只需要几行代码就能完成,而在其他语言中可能需要编写更多冗长的代码。
强大的框架支持是Ruby的另一大优势。Ruby on Rails是最著名的Ruby框架之一,它提供了一套完整的开发工具和约定,使得开发Web应用变得高效而便捷。使用Ruby on Rails,程序员可以快速搭建起功能完善的Web应用,从数据库设计到用户界面开发,都有相应的工具和方法可供使用。许多知名的网站和应用都是基于Ruby on Rails开发的,这充分证明了它的实用性和可靠性。
Ruby拥有一个活跃且热情的社区。在这个社区中,程序员们可以分享自己的经验、交流技术问题,还能获取到最新的开发资源和工具。无论是新手遇到困难需要帮助,还是资深程序员想要探索新的技术方向,都能在Ruby社区中找到支持和灵感。
学习Ruby还能为程序员带来更多的职业机会。随着Ruby在Web开发、自动化脚本等领域的广泛应用,对掌握Ruby技术的程序员的需求也在不断增加。掌握Ruby不仅可以让程序员在求职市场中更具竞争力,还能为他们开启新的职业发展道路。
对于程序员来说,学习Ruby是一次非常有价值的投资。它简洁优雅的语法、强大的框架支持、活跃的社区以及丰富的职业机会,都使得Ruby成为一门值得深入学习的编程语言。现在,就是时候开始学习Ruby啦!
- 前端跨域知识梳理
- 论坛搭建之始(一):Web 服务器与 Web 框架
- 微信为何不丢离线消息
- 从零起步构建论坛(二):Web 服务器网关接口
- 从零搭建论坛(三):Flask框架简介
- 11 个 Linux 上的最佳图形化 Git 客户端 - 移动·开发技术周刊第 212 期
- JavaScript 原生 bind 实现步骤解析
- 深入解析 JS 中继承:以一个组件的实现为例
- 前端开发环境搭建之 Docker 篇
- Kotlin与Spring Boot结合的服务端开发
- 3 款开源时间管理工具助程序员增效
- 深入探索 JavaScript 类型转换
- vue2.0源码分析:深入理解响应式架构
- 网站架构伸缩性的设计方案
- 验证码的过往(前世)